What is the Family Health Statement Form?

The Family Health Statement Form serves a crucial role in applying for health coverage through employers. This employee health form requires comprehensive information, including medical history and existing insurance coverage. It is essential that both the employee and their spouse complete and sign the form to ensure eligibility for health coverage enrollment.

The Family Health Statement Form must be filled out by employees and their spouses who are enrolling or declining health coverage through their employer.
Yes, submission deadlines vary by employer. It is crucial to check with your HR department for any specific deadlines to avoid missing the enrollment period.
Completed forms are typically submitted to your HR department. This may involve emailing the document or uploading it through an employee portal as specified by your employer.
While specific documentation requirements can vary, typically you may need to provide proof of previous insurance coverage or additional health documentation as requested by your employer.
Common mistakes include leaving required fields blank, providing inaccurate health information, or forgetting to obtain the necessary signatures from both the employee and spouse.
Processing times typically depend on employer policies but expect a turnaround of a few business days after submission for the HR department to review and respond.
No, the Family Health Statement Form does not require notarization. However, ensure all signatures are completed as required by your employer.
